The opening credits are in a basement. Sunlight is coming in through the dusty window. The theme song is played on an acoustic guitar. It shows alot of things from the Cosby Show in the basement, then, it goes into a doorway to a workshop, on the wall is pictures of all the Huxtable's.
<Scene One>
Cliff & Clair are living in a small townhouse. Cliff is in the living room calling for Clair (who is upstairs). The living room looks pretty much like the one in the old show except smaller. He goes into the kitchen, which has tile floors, mahogony cabinets, & granite counters, and goes into the yard. He stops & looks around, then, goes back inside and locks the door. He goes into the living room where Clair is and she says "Come on Cliff, we have to go get Theo". Cliff grabs his keys off a hook and they leave.
<Scene Two>
They drive through a subdivision with some empty lots near the entrance and a couple houses being built. They stop at a completed one and ring the bell, Theo answers. He lets them in and in the Living Room is Justine (they got married) holding a baby. Cliff says "Hurry up, we got to get going". Justine says "Ok, hold on a sec though". She goes upstairs, Theo locks the Back Door. Justine comes back down with a bag full of stuff for the baby. Theo grabs a suitcase and they leave. They all arrive at a house by the water. It is built on poles and has a carport under it. Theo and Cliff go into the carport and up a flight of stairs. Cliff knocks on the door and Elvin answers. He invites them both in and Sandra calls down the stairs "I'll be down in a minute". Nelson comes out of the kitchen and greets Cliff and Theo. Winnie storms down the stairs mumbling angry about not wanting to visit Aunt Denise in San Antonio. A minute later, Sandra comes down and they all get into Elvin's van. Cliff and Theo get back into the car. They both meet up at an old Victorian house and Vanessa comes out the door to the front porch. She invites everyone in. They enter into a large 2 story entry hall with french doors on both sides and a staircase opposite the door. She leads them through one of the french doors into the Living Room. The floor is covered with plastic and there are paint cans everywhere. Cliff asks Dabnis (they got married) how the restoration is going and he says "Great sir, just finished up in the Kitchen, would you like to see?". He takes cliff through a hallway and into the kitchen. It has granite counters, mahongony counters, commercial appliances, and alot of other things original to the Victorian style. Cliff tells him what a great job they did in here and Dabnis tells him their plans for the other rooms. They both go back into the living room where everyone else in conversing with eachother. Sandra asks Cliff if he has seen Rudy & Kenny's new house. He says no.
<Scene Three>
Cliff and Clair are standing outside a small house with a couple windows boarded up and a For Sale sign in the front with a Sold sticker across it. They look around the street and the other houses have overgrown lawns, barred windows, or bad paint jobs. Clair is asking Cliff if he's sure they have the right address, he looks at the house number and the street sign. He laughs and tells Clair "Well look, maybe it's better inside".
He knocks on the door and Rudy opens it. They all walk in and see the house only has one room. It has ceilings that follow the roof and exposed beams. Across the beams are a few pieces of plywood with some stuff piled on them. The house was lit by exposed bulbs and only a few windows were not nailed shut. Rudy asks them if they would like a tour. Cliff is about to say something but Clair elbows him lightly and says "We would love one". She explains that the part they are in is the living room, it has some old furniture and a black stone fireplace with ashes in it. She walks about 15 feet and open a door, a wall bed comes out, "This is our bedroom" she says. She pushes it back in the wall and closes the door. Across the room is a small table and a few chairs, the dining room. She then opens a door to a small room sticking out into the bigger one and tells them it is the Bathroom. It is small, maybe only 8 feet long. There is an old claw-foot tub, a toilet, and a wall mount sink with seperat hot & cold faucets. The tile floor is cracked. Behind the bathroom is a small kitchen, it has a wall of cabinets along the 8 foot bathroom wall with a sink, opposite that is a small rusty range and a brown fridge. She opens the back door and shows them the yard, which is only about 10 feet wide and covered with weeds. Cliff is about to say something again, but, Clair elbows him harder. She tells Rudy that it is a lovely house. They all leave and Cliff is asking Kenny how long he plans to live there. He says just until they can afford better. They arrive at the airport and board the plane.
